Latest Patents

Abecassis holds a patent for his invention titled "CTIP2 expression in squamous cell carcinoma." This patent provides methods for diagnosing and staging squamous cell carcinomas, such as head and neck squamous cell carcinoma (HNSCC), by detecting the expression of chicken ovalbumin upstream promoter-transcription factor-interacting protein 2 (CTIP2). The findings demonstrate that CTIP2 expression is significantly increased in SCC compared to normal samples. Additionally, the patent includes kits for detecting SCC and methods for identifying CTIP2 inhibitors.
